S
Seth Borrell Review of WorldWinner
😊 I absolutely love WorldWinner! The games are sup...
😊 I absolutely love WorldWinner! The games are super entertaining and the tournaments make it even more exciting. The website is user-friendly, and I haven't faced any issues so far. The customer support team is also very responsive and helpful. This platform has become my go-to for online gaming. Keep up the good work! 😊
Comments: